简介 PROBLEM TO BE SOLVED : To reduce the activating time of an alloy till hydrogen absorption, to reduce dispersion in pulverizability therein and to increase the efficiency of the production by subjecting an R-T-B series alloy thin piece to immersing treatment into an acid aq. soln., subjecting it to washing and drying to execute surface modification and thereafter executing hydropulverization. SOLUTION : The alloy raw material for an R-T-B series permanent magnet is produced by subjecting electrolytic iron-ferroboron alloy-rare earth metal to high-frequency melting and rapidly solidifying the alloy molten metal by a single roll metal or a twin roll method. The thin piece of this alloy raw material is subjected to immersing treatment into an acid aq. soln., which is subjected to washing and drying to activate the surface of the alloy. Next, it is housed in an absorbable and exhaustible vessel and is allowed to execute hydrogen absorption under >=0.10 kg/cm hydrogen pressure, and hydropulverization is performed. Since the base and main phase base are exposed on the surface of the alloy subjected to the pickling, the probability that hydrogen molecules adsorb into the alloy base increases, and the activating time, i.e., the hydrogen absorption starting time is reduced. The amt. of hydrogen atoms to be dispersed into the boundaries and grains after the adsorption increases.
